Amazing food. The Big Red BBQ sauce was unique and definitely carried the Big Red flavor through but honestly the meat was so good on its own I barely dipped any of it in the sauce. Dark 1/4 chicken isn’t written on the menu but Miss Kim assured me it’s available all the time. Glad to hear it too. It was super juicy with a good amount of smoke flavor penetrated into the meat. The ribs were the perfect texture. Not too chewy but still holds together when you pick the rib up. “Fall off the bone” is a no-no in Texas style barbecue. You can tell the cook knows their way around a smoker.

As good as the meat was, the sides were even better. You could bring a vegetarian here and feed them the smoked cabbage and smoked Mac and cheese it would be a tastier meal than most places that cater to vegetarians. The collard greens were so good we ordered an extra large order to go. Those might have some meat so ask before you feed it to a vegetarian but if you’re reading this you’re probably a meat eater and you should absolutely pick the greens as one of your sides. Sweet potato casserole was good too. They use a bunch of Christmas spices like allspice and nutmeg so they feel like holiday dinner.

Miss Kim loves her food and if you eat in you’ll get to taste a bunch of stuff because she’s just friendly and wants to show off what they work so hard on. They really made us feel like we were eating at our cousins house instead of a restaurant. We were just passing though Waco on the way to Dallas from Lockhart but we will be back and just so we can eat at Papa Jacks again. Absolutely the highlight of this trip.
